Rockport-fulton Chamber Foundation is a 501(c)(3) organization based in Rockport, Texas, registered in 2016, with $794 in FY2023 revenue. CharityIndex grades it F.

Measures how much of every dollar spent actually reaches programs, plus what it costs to raise $100 of donations. The worse of the two measures sets the letter (85%+ to programs is an A; under $15 to raise $100 is an A), averaged over the three most recent filings. Not scored for Rockport-fulton Chamber Foundation— this filing type doesn't report it, and the rating simply skips it (never counts it against the organization). See the exact thresholds →
Measures whether the organization is built to last: how many months its reserves would cover expenses (3+ months earns an A-range score, but hoarding 5+ years of budget is capped) and whether it runs a surplus or a deficit. For Rockport-fulton Chamber Foundation: 46 mo reserves · -1949% margin earns a F on this criterion. See the exact thresholds →
Checks how the organization is run, from its own Form 990: an independent board majority, a board of five or more, conflict-of-interest, whistleblower and document-retention policies, and independently audited financials. The share of disclosed checks that pass sets the letter. Not scored for Rockport-fulton Chamber Foundation— this filing type doesn't report it, and the rating simply skips it (never counts it against the organization). See the exact thresholds →
Counts five disclosure signals: a recent filing, a mission statement, program descriptions, a listed website, and the full expense breakdown. More disclosure, better letter. For Rockport-fulton Chamber Foundation: 1 of 5 disclosure signals earns a D on this criterion. See the exact thresholds →

Revenue declined from $1.5M (FY2017) to $794 (FY2023) across 7 reported years.
